Title :
Low loss wide band microwave filters using SAW devices combined with microstrip lines

Abstract :
We propose a new type of low loss wide band microwave filters, in which SAW devices and microstrip lines are combined effectively. Characteristics of this filter in pass band mainly depend on microstrip lines, while the cut-off characteristics depend on SAW device and microstrip line. Simulations using an equivalent circuit model show that wide band and low loss characteristics can be obtained. Also, in experiments, a prototype filter with basic structure achieves excellent characteristics; insertion loss is less than 1dB, bandwidth is approximately 40% and center frequency is 3.9 GHz. Shape factor between -1dB and -10dB is about 0.85 is obtained in our simulation.
